ABSTRACT

This introduction presents an overview of the key concepts discussed in the subsequent chapters of this book. The book examines the vector finite-element approach and describes details of such vector field constraints for anisotropic media. It introduces an effective acceleration technique to speed up the nonlinear iteration process. The book discusses to reduce errors and the time involved in data preparation, an automatic mesh generation algorithm for triangular elements. It also discusses in selecting solution techniques for the algebraic matrix equation, the nature of the problem is scrutinised and several efficient solution methods. The book argues that the effective modal index is extracted as the eigenvalue for given guided power. Linear and nonlinear coupled optical waveguides are most useful devices in optical signal processing. Linear and nonlinear coupled-mode equations, applicable to vector-mode coupling in anisotropic and lossy media, are derived by using a reciprocity approach.
